The role

As our Alumni Relations Project Manager, you will use your exceptional creative, social and organizational skills to develop, plan and deliver a program of events which aim to build long-lasting relationships with Stockholm School of Economics’ alumni (i.e., former students). As Alumni Relations Project Manager, you will be part of SSE’s External Relations unit. Here is a selection of your new work responsibilities:

  • Develop a program of events and initiatives for alumni in Stockholm, Sweden and abroad in collaboration with the rest of the team and the External Relations department.
  • Conduct research, as needed, among the alumni base to ensure events continue to balance business needs and audience desire.
  • Foster strong collaborative relationships with stakeholders, departments, and external partners, harnessing collective expertise for optimal results.
  • Plan, coordinate and execute all events ensuring cost-effectiveness and timeliness and safety.
  • Under the supervision of the Stakeholder Communications Manager, develop engaging marketing text for each event, appropriate to the target audience.
  • Oversee the on-the-day event operations, working with team members and a variety of departments and external suppliers to ensure the smooth running of events.
